Abstract

本申请公开了一种显示面板(100)和显示装置(600),显示面板(100)包括:多条扫描线(111)和多条数据线(112);形成于显示区(110)的彩色滤光片(400)和形成于非显示区(113)的虚拟彩色滤光片(410);虚拟滤光片(410)包括第一虚拟彩色滤光片(411)和第二虚拟彩色滤光片(412),第一虚拟彩色滤光片(411)位于非显示区(110)的第一侧边(120),与扫描线垂直(111)设置;第一虚拟彩色滤光片(411)设有开口。

技术领域
本申请涉及显示技术领域,尤其涉及一种显示面板和显示装置。
背景技术
这里的陈述仅提供与本申请有关的背景信息,而不必然地构成现有技术。
随着科技的发展和进步,平板显示器由于具备机身薄、省电和辐射低等热点而成为显示器的主流产品,得到了广泛应用。平板显示器包括显示面板,显示面板中增加虚拟彩色滤光片来保护显示区的滤光片,防止最***的色阻会存在薄厚不均的问题,影响显示质量。
虚拟彩色滤光片会影响PI(polyimide,聚亚酰胺)液的扩散,造成PI回流。
发明内容
本申请提供一种显示面板和显示装置,不影响PI液的扩散。
本申请公开了一种显示面板,包括:多条扫描线;多条数据线,与所述扫描线垂直设置;彩色滤光片,形成于所述显示面板的显示区;虚拟彩色滤光片,形成于所述显示面板的非显示区,所述虚拟彩色滤光片高度大于所述彩色滤光片高度;其中,所述虚拟彩色滤光片包括第一虚拟彩色滤光片和第二虚拟彩色滤光片,所述非显示区包括第一侧边和第二侧边,所述第一虚拟彩色滤光片位于所述第一侧边,与所述扫描线垂直设置;所述第二虚拟彩色滤光片位于所述第二侧边,与所述数据线垂直设置;所述第一虚拟彩色滤光片设有开口。
本申请还公开了一种显示面板,包括:多条扫描线;多条数据线,与所述扫描线垂直设置;彩色滤光片,形成于所述显示面板的显示区;虚拟彩色滤光片,形成于所述显示面板的非显示区,所述虚拟彩色滤光片高度大于所述彩色滤光片高度;其中,所述虚拟彩色滤光片包括第一虚拟彩色滤光片和第二虚拟彩色滤光片,所述非显示区包括第一侧边和第二侧边,所述第一虚拟彩色滤光片位于所述第一侧边,与所述扫描线垂直设置;所述第二虚拟彩色滤光片位于所述第二侧边,与所述数据线垂直设置;所述第一虚拟彩色滤光片设有至少两个开口;所述开口位于相邻两条所述扫描线之间,所述开口的间距等于相邻两条所述扫描线 的间距,相邻两个所述开口的间距等于相邻两条所述扫描线的间距。
本申请还公开了一种显示装置,包括显示面板以及驱动电路,所述驱动电路输出驱动信号至所述显示面板,所述显示面板包括:多条扫描线;多条数据线,与所述扫描线垂直设置;彩色滤光片,形成于所述显示面板的显示区;以及虚拟彩色滤光片,形成于所述显示面板的非显示区,所述虚拟彩色滤光片高度大于所述彩色滤光片高度;其中,所述虚拟彩色滤光片包括第一虚拟彩色滤光片和第二虚拟彩色滤光片,所述非显示区包括第一侧边和第二侧边,所述第一虚拟彩色滤光片位于所述第一侧边,与所述扫描线垂直设置;所述第二虚拟彩色滤光片位于所述第二侧边,与所述数据线垂直设置;所述第一虚拟彩色滤光片设有开口。
相对于在虚拟彩色滤光片不增加开口的方案来说,本申请过在显示区扫描线方向上对第一虚拟彩色滤光片进行开口,保证显示区PI顺利排出,不会存在PI回流现象,提高了显示面板的显示质量。

如图1所示的示例性的显示面板100整体结构示意图,简单示意虚拟彩色滤光片410在显示面板100中的位置。
如图2和3所示,本申请实施例公开了一种显示面板100,包括多条扫描线111,与扫描线111垂直设置的多条数据线112,形成于显示面板100的显示区110的彩色滤光片400,形成于显示面板100的非显示区113的虚拟彩色滤光片410,虚拟彩色滤光片410高度大于彩色滤光片400高度。
其中,虚拟彩色滤光片410包括第一虚拟彩色滤光片411和第二虚拟彩色滤光片412,所述非显示区113包括第一侧边120和第二侧边130,第一虚拟彩色滤光片411位于非显示区113的第一侧边120,与扫描线111垂直设置;第二虚拟彩色滤光片412位于非显示区113的第二侧边130,与数据线112垂直设置;第一虚拟彩色滤光片411设有开口413。
显示面板100中包括多个彩色滤光片400(Red Green Blue,RGB),每个彩色滤光片400包括多个红色子滤光片、绿色子滤光片和蓝色子滤光片。彩色滤光片400位于显示面板100的显示区110,与之对应的显示区110***由虚拟彩色滤光片410(dummy RGB)组成,虚拟彩色滤光片410保护彩色滤光片400***不受损伤。如果不增加虚拟彩色滤光片410,会导致彩色滤光片400色阻会出现薄厚不均的问题,影响显示质量。虚拟彩色滤光片410位于遮光层的上方,整体高度高于显示区110的彩色滤光片400。第一虚拟滤彩色滤光片410如果不进行处理,在进行涂布PI(polyimide,聚亚酰胺)液时,在显示区110的扫描线111方向上会出现PI回流,形成PI回流区,与扫描线垂直的方向由于存在沟槽不会出现回流。PI回流会导致显示区周围发白,影响显示质量。本申请通过在显示区110的扫描线11方向上对第一虚拟彩色滤光片411进行开口,保证显示区PI顺利排出,不会存在PI回流现象,提高了显示面板100的显示质量。
图4为图3沿A-A’方向的剖面示意图。显示面板包括衬底200、黑矩阵302和遮光层 301,黑矩阵302和遮光层301形成于衬底200上,黑矩阵302和遮光层301采用相同的材质制成;黑矩阵302位于显示区内;所述遮光层301位于非显示区内,虚拟彩色滤光片410形成于遮光层301上,彩色滤光片400形成于所述黑矩阵302之间。
图5也是图3沿A-A’方向的剖面示意图,图5示意的区域在涂布PI配向液时形成PI回流区500。虚拟彩色滤光片410的设计为了保护显示区110***的彩色滤光片400,将虚拟彩色滤光片410设计在遮光层301上方,显示区110遮光层301形成的透光区与彩色滤光片400相间设计。在彩色滤光片400和虚拟彩色滤光片410高度相等的情况下,由于虚拟彩色滤光片410设置在遮光层301上,因此高度要超过彩色滤光片400,当涂布PI配向液的时候,会被虚拟彩色滤光片410阻挡造成回流。
图6为图3沿B-B’部分的剖面示意图。在非显示区的遮光层301上去除虚拟彩色滤光片,形成开口。由于开口的存在,PI配向液就可以从开口处流出,不会造成回流。
在一实施例中,如图7、图8和图9所示,跟上述实施方式的区别在于,开口413位于相邻两条扫描线111之间。第一虚拟彩色滤光片411的开口413位于相邻两条扫描线111之间,这样的设计有利于工作人员进行操作,同时PI液进行扩散时沿着扫描线111进行扩散,方便PI液进行扩散,避免了PI回流。
在一实施例中,开口413的间距等于相邻两条扫描线111的间距。开口413的长度与相邻两条扫描线111的间距一致,保证了PI扩散,最大化的增加开口413的间距,加速PI的扩散。如果显示面板100的尺寸相对较小,可以把开口413的间距相对减少,设置为相邻的两条扫描线111间距的二分之一,这样有理由控制PI液的扩散速度,使PI液均匀涂布显示区110。如果显示面板100的尺寸相对较大,也可以进一步将开口的间距增大,设置开口的间距为相邻三条扫描线111的间距,开口增大有利于PI液的快速涂布,同时防回流效果更加明显。当然,开口413的尺寸并不局限于上述几种方式,可以根据自身需求进行设计。
在一实施例中,开口413至少有两个;相邻两个开口413的间距等于相邻两条扫描线111的间距(如图7所示)。更具体的,开口413位于奇数行扫描线111及其下一条扫描线111之间,此时开口413位置也正对应显示区110的四个边角的位置,边角的位置由于地理位置的原因导致PI回流较为严重,此处设置开口413,防回流的效果更好。当然,开口413也可以位于偶数行扫描线111及其下一条扫描线111之间。
当然,开口的间距还可以选择其他尺寸,如等于相邻两条所述扫描线的间距二分之一,或者等于相邻三条、五条或更多条的扫描线的间距。
本申请提供了一种开口413的设计方法,相邻开口413之间的距离还是与扫描线111之间的距离相等。如果当前行扫描线111对应的第一虚拟彩色滤光片411开口413,则下一行扫描线111对应的第一虚拟彩色滤光片411不存在开口413,依次进行设计。如果当前行扫 描线111对应的第一虚拟彩色滤光片411不存在开口413,则下一行扫描线111对应的第一虚拟彩色滤光片411存在开口413,保证相邻的扫描线111对应的第一虚拟彩色滤光片411开口413状态不一样。这样的设计可以最大化的增加开口413数量,保证PI可以快速扩散,避免了PI回流的问题。
如图8所示,在一实施例中,相邻两个开口413的间距等于相邻三条扫描线411的间距。作为另一种可替换的开口413设计,增大两个相邻开口413的间距,使两个开口413间距等于三条扫描线111的间距,开口413的距离和不开口距离的长度比为1:2,分散开口413位置,加速PI液在显示面板100的扩散。
如图9所示,开口设置方式不局限于上述两种方式,作为另一种可替换的开口413设计,相邻两个开口413的间距等于相邻四条扫描线111的间距。增大两个相邻开口413的间距,使两个开口413间距等于四条扫描线111的间距,开口413的距离和不开口距离的长度比为1:3,分散开口413位置,加速PI液在显示面板100的扩散。
同样的还有一种可替换的开口413设计,相邻两个开口413的间距等于相邻五条扫描线111的间距。相邻两个开口间的距离增大,使两个开口413间距等于三条扫描线111的间距,开口413的距离和不开口距离的长度比为1:4,分散开口413位置。

本申请的技术方案可以广泛用于各种显示面板,如TN型显示面板(全称为TwistedNematic,即扭曲向列型面板)、IPS型显示面板(In-Plane Switching,平面转换)、VA型显示面板(Multi-domain Vertica Alignment,多象限垂直配向技术),当然,也可以是其他类型的显示面板,如有机发光显示面板(organic light emitting diode,简称OLED显示面板),均可适用上述方案。
